是的,PolarDB for PostgreSQL 支持 PostGIS 扩展,可以使用 PostGIS 扩展在 PolarDB for PostgreSQL 中进行地理定位和空间数据处理。
PostGIS 是一个开源软件,它以 PostgreSQL 作为数据库后端,提供了一组用于地理空间数据存储、分析和处理的函数和数据类型。使用 PostGIS,您可以在数据库中轻松地存储和处理各种类型的地理数据,包括点、线、面、多边形等。
对于使用 PolarDB for PostgreSQL,您需要按照以下步骤启用 PostGIS 扩展:
确认您的 PolarDB for PostgreSQL 版本支持 PostGIS 扩展。您可以在 PolarDB for PostgreSQL 的产品文档中查找此信息。
在 PolarDB for PostgreSQL 中创建扩展。可以使用以下 sql 语句来创建扩展:
CREATE EXTENSION postgis;
这将启用 PostGIS 扩展。如果您希望在新数据库中启用 PostGIS,需要在执行上面的 SQL 语句之前连接到该数据库。
SELECT postgis_full_version();
执行此查询后,如果您能看到正确的 PostGIS 版本信息,则表示扩展已正确安装。
一旦您在 PolarDB for PostgreSQL 中启用了 PostGIS 扩展,就可以开始在数据库中存储和处理地理空间数据了。
是的,阿里云PolarDB for PostgreSQL支持postGIS插件,并且可以通过以下步骤安装和配置postGIS插件:
使用psql登录到PolarDB for PostgreSQL数据库。
执行以下命令安装postGIS插件:
CREATE EXTENSION postgis;
执行以下命令安装postGIS依赖项:
CREATE EXTENSION postgis_tiger_geocoder;
CREATE EXTENSION fuzzystrmatch;
CREATE EXTENSION postgis_topology;
CREATE EXTENSION address_standardizer;
安装完成后,你可以使用postGIS的强大功能扩展PolarDB for PostgreSQL数据库,例如空间数据查询和分析等。
PolarDB 的云原生存算分离架构, 具备低廉的数据存储、高效扩展弹性、高速多机并行计算能力、高速数据搜索和处理; PolarDB与计算算法结合, 将实现双剑合璧, 推动业务数据的价值产出, 将数据变成生产力.
使用 PolarDB 开源版可以 部署 PostGIS 支撑时空轨迹|地理信息|路由等业务。
2023年3月3日,由PostgreSQL中文社区主办的“第十二届PostgreSQL中国技术大会”在杭州隆重开幕。
会上,PolarDB for PostgreSQL(简称PolarDB-PG )凭借在数据库开源领域的深耕布局和产品技术实力,荣获“开源数据库杰出贡献奖”。
PolarDB for PostgreSQL是阿里云自主研发的云原生数据库产品,100%兼容 PostgreSQL,采用基于共享存储的存储计算分离架构,具有极致弹性、毫秒级延迟,支持 HTAP 的能力,还支持时空、GIS、图像、向量、搜索、图谱等多模创新特性,可应对企业对数据处理日新月异的需求。
答案是肯定的,polardb_pg可以使用postGIS。postGIS是一个开源的地理信息系统扩展,可在polardb_pg中使用,提供了一些地理信息相关的函数和类型。这可以让你在关系型数据库中存储和处理地理信息数据。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
PolarDB 分布式版 (PolarDB for Xscale,简称“PolarDB-X”) 是阿里云自主设计研发的高性能云原生分布式数据库产品,为用户提供高吞吐、大存储、低延时、易扩展和超高可用的云时代数据库服务。